Men's Ice Hockey Ties Niagara, 2-2, For Second Straight Night

ERIE, Pa. -- For the second consecutive night, the Mercyhurst men's ice hockey team tied Niagara, 2-2, in Atlantic Hockey action on Saturday -- this time, in front of 1,337 fans at the Mercyhurst Ice Center.

Lester Lancaster and Kane Elliot had goals for the Lakers (14-13-3, 12-9-3) while goaltender Brandon Wildung finished with 41 saves.

Mercyhurst fell behind 1-0 on a first-period goal by Niagara's Stanislav Dzakhov, but responded just 1:43 later on Lancaster's score. Kyle Dutra and Anthony Mastrodicasa had assists on the Lancaster goal; Mastrodicasa had a shot blocked from the left point before Dutra jumped on the loose puck and slipped a pass back to Lancaster, who was moving over from the right point.

Elliott gave MU its only lead in the second period, getting assists from Chris Makowski and Wes Baker. Baker won a battle for the puck before Makowski found Elliot with a pass at the top of the slot.

Niagara's Sam Rennaker forged the 2-2 tie later in the second with the game's final goal.

Niagara outshot Mercyhurst, 43-35, while Purple Eagle goalie Guillaume Therien recorded 33 saves. Neither team scored on the power play: MU was 0-for-4 while NU went 0-for-3.

The Lakers will return to action on Feb. 19-20 with a pair of AHA contests at Army West Point.
